Transportation Options

Tokyo Tower is easily accessible by public transportation. The closest subway station is Akabanebashi Station, which is a short walk away. Additionally, several bus lines serve the area, making it convenient for visitors to reach the tower.

Top Sightseeing Spots

Surrounding Tokyo Tower, there are several popular sightseeing spots to explore. One of them is Zōjō-ji Temple, a historic Buddhist temple known for its stunning architecture and serene atmosphere. Shiba Park, located nearby, is a beautiful green space where visitors can relax and enjoy the scenery. Additionally, the Roppongi district, famous for its nightlife and entertainment, is just a short distance away from Tokyo Tower.

Best Spots for Sightseeing

Main Observatory Deck

The main observation deck, located at 150 meters, offers stunning 360-degree views of Tokyo. It’s an ideal spot to capture the city’s skyline, especially during sunset and nighttime when Tokyo lights up.

Special Observatory Deck:

For a more elevated experience, visit the special observatory deck situated at 250 meters. From here, you can enjoy unparalleled views of Tokyo and even Mount Fuji on clear days.

Shiba Park:

Adjacent to Tokyo Tower is Shiba Park, a peaceful oasis in the midst of the bustling city. Take a leisurely stroll and enjoy the cherry blossoms in spring or the vibrant foliage in autumn.

Zojoji Temple:

Located near Tokyo Tower, Zojoji Temple is a historic Buddhist temple worth visiting. Its serene atmosphere and beautiful architecture provide a stark contrast to the nearby modern skyscrapers.

How to Get There

There are several convenient ways to reach Tokyo Tower. The nearest stations are Akabanebashi Station (Toei Oedo Line) and Onarimon Station (Toei Mita Line). From either station, it’s just a short walk to the tower. Additionally, many bus routes operate in the area, making it accessible from various parts of the city.

Why is Tokyo Tower so famous?

Tokyo Tower, constructed in 1958 and measuring 333 meters in height, represents Tokyo’s resurgence following WWII and was the tallest tower in the world at the time of its construction, surpassing even its inspiration, the Eiffel Tower.

How tall is Tokyo Tower?

The height of Tokyo Tower is 333 meters (1,092 feet), making it the second-tallest structure in Japan after the Tokyo Skytree. It was completed in 1958 and has become a symbol of Tokyo and Japan as a whole.
